Sympathetic Nervous System
Part of the autonomic nervous system responsible for mobilizing the body's response during stress, including increasing heart rate, and dilating airways.
Physiological Changes
Physiological changes are alterations in the body's normal biological functions, which can result from various factors including stress, exercise, or health conditions.
Activation
The process in psychology and physiology by which something is prepared or excited into action or increased activity, such as the activation of certain brain regions in response to stimuli.
Hans Selye
A pioneering Hungarian-Canadian endocrinologist known for his research on the stress response and the development of the general adaptation syndrome (GAS) theory.
